IniziaInizia gratis

Scavare nella risposta

Un'abilità fondamentale nel lavorare con le API è estrarre i dati giusti da una risposta strutturata. Ora ti eserciterai a recuperare il testo necessario da una risposta dell'API OpenAI.

La classe OpenAI è già stata importata dalla libreria openai.

Questo esercizio fa parte del corso

Lavorare con l'API di OpenAI

Visualizza il corso

Istruzioni dell'esercizio

  • Estrae l'attributo content dalla risposta, che è annidato all'interno dell'attributo message.

Esercizio pratico interattivo

Prova a risolvere questo esercizio completando il codice di esempio.

client = OpenAI(api_key="")

response = client.chat.completions.create(
  model="gpt-4o-mini",
  messages=[{"role": "user", "content": "Quick productivity tip."}]
)

# Extract the content from the response
print(response.choices[0].____.____)
Modifica ed esegui il codice